What is this place?

Rural Village – Supta is a village located in the Supaul district of Bihar, India. I recognize it as a part of the vast agricultural landscape that defines much of the region, offering a glimpse into traditional Indian village life.

Why people come here

Local Experience – People typically visit Supta to connect with their roots, experience rural Bihar, or visit family and friends residing in the area. It serves as a hub for local community life and agricultural activities.

What to expect

Quiet Atmosphere – Expect a peaceful, predominantly agricultural setting. The atmosphere is generally calm, with daily life revolving around farming, local markets, and community interactions. You'll likely encounter traditional homes and a slower pace of life.

Best time to go

Cooler Months – The most comfortable time to visit Supta is generally during the cooler, drier months, typically from October to March. During this period, the weather is more pleasant for exploring the outdoors and experiencing local life without the intense heat or monsoon rains.

Practical info

Basic Amenities – As a rural village, facilities might be basic compared to urban areas. Local transportation typically involves shared vehicles or auto-rickshaws for connecting to larger towns. I recommend carrying essentials and checking local connectivity options if you plan to travel extensively within the region.

Good to know

Agricultural Heart – Supta is situated in a region known for its agriculture, particularly rice and maize cultivation. This means the local economy and daily rhythms are closely tied to the farming calendar. Engaging with locals can offer insights into these traditional practices.
